Beer Merchants, Keg. Hazy pinkish cherry red beer, small pink head. Smooth palate, semi dry, decent fine minerally crispness. Light malts, sweet. Decent floral red berry fruits. Mild pine. Light smooth finish. Nicely smooth and fruity.

Tap. Indyman. Cloudy, dark pink. Slim halo of baby pink head. Nose has raspberry ice cream. Almond milk. Peach and ripe citrus hop. Taste is a little sour, with some raspberry and yoghurt. Some milky sweetness. Creamy mouthfeel. Low carbonation. Fruity twang to finish. Refreshing gear.
